Concert music rating in Gaweinstal: Musikverein Staatz fought as the winner
In Gaweinstal, this year's concert music rating of the Mistelbach district took place last weekend. This event, which was organized by the Mistelbach district working group of the Lower Austrian Blasmusikverband, attracted a total of 29 chapels from the region. The atmosphere was characterized by excitement and talent, since the musicians did their best to score with this important assessment.
The musical performance of the Staatz music association stabbed and led to the fact that they were chosen as the best chapel of the competition. This is a significant success that is great recognition for the hard work and the commitment of the musicians. The organizers, including the chairman of the music band Gaweinstal and the surrounding area, Gerhard Höbinger, were very satisfied with the high quality of the contributions and were happy about the lively participation.
background of the event
The concert music evaluation is an established tradition of the wind music association, which not only promotes musical excellence, but also strengthens social cohesion within the brass music scene. The chapels that participate in the rating have the opportunity to present their skills in front of a expert jury and to receive valuable feedback. Such events are crucial for the further development of the musicians and chapels.
The gymnasium of the Gaweinstal middle school, which was converted especially as a concert hall for this occasion, offered the ideal framework for the performances.
